The Nine of Pentacles is the card of success, achievement, rewarded efforts, independence, security, and leisure. This card shows a wealthy woman, dressed in luxurious clothes, walking around her garden while holding a falcon on her arm. The vines behind her are heavy with grapes and golden pentacles, emphasizing her accomplishments and wealth.

If you are asking about an action you should take, and you draw the Nine of Pentacles, it means that you should focus on self-sufficiency, self-care, and enjoying the fruits of your labor. This card encourages you to take pride in your accomplishments and to relish the rewards of your hard work. It’s a time for personal fulfillment and independence, a moment to enjoy your own company and the luxury of your achievements.
The Nine of Pentacles as a suggested action can represent cultivating independence, enjoying your accomplishments, or taking time for self-care and leisure. The card suggests making time for your personal interests and indulgences, and finding joy and satisfaction in your own accomplishments. It encourages you to be self-reliant and enjoy the benefits of your efforts without relying on others for validation.
If you are asking about a potential relationship, the Nine of Pentacles as an action means maintaining your independence and ensuring you are entering the relationship from a place of self-sufficiency. It’s important to value and uphold your individuality and autonomy even within a relationship. The card advises you not to lose sight of your personal accomplishments and individuality, ensuring that your sense of self remains strong.
If you are asking about an existing relationship, the Nine of Pentacles as an action means balancing the relationship with personal independence and self-care. It encourages you to maintain your individuality and continue investing in personal growth while being in a relationship. The card suggests that spending time with yourself and focusing on your own needs is crucial for a balanced and fulfilling relationship.
If you are asking about an ex, the Nine of Pentacles as an action means focusing on your own well-being and self-growth following the end of the relationship. This card suggests that it’s time to prioritize your own needs, indulge in self-care, and appreciate the growth and strength you’ve gained from past experiences. It advises you to focus on rebuilding and enjoying your independence.
If you are asking about career and financial matters, the Nine of Pentacles as an action means enjoying your financial success or taking time to appreciate your professional achievements. This card suggests that you’ve worked hard to reach your current position and it’s important to take a step back to appreciate your accomplishments. It serves as a reminder that your hard work has paid off and it’s time to enjoy the rewards of your labor.

If you are asking about an action you should take, and you draw the Nine of Pentacles reversed, it means that you should assess your dependence on others or material items, or perhaps focus on regaining your independence. This could indicate that you’re relying too much on others for support or placing excessive value on material possessions. It’s a call to reassess your situation and find ways to strengthen your self-reliance and personal freedom.
The Nine of Pentacles reversed as a suggested action can represent reassessing your self-sufficiency, or perhaps making a change to regain balance in your life. The card suggests that it’s time to question your current lifestyle or choices and determine if they are leading to a dependency or imbalance. This is a time for introspection and finding ways to restore your independence and equilibrium.
If you are asking about a potential relationship, the Nine of Pentacles reversed as an action means considering if you are giving up too much independence for the relationship or if the relationship is causing you to lose sight of your self-sufficiency. This card may signify that the balance between independence and togetherness in the potential relationship needs to be examined. It’s important to ensure that the partnership nurtures, rather than compromises, your personal freedom and autonomy.
If you are asking about an existing relationship, the Nine of Pentacles reversed as an action means that you may need to reestablish your individuality or work on self-care. The card signifies the need to reclaim your personal space and time. It encourages you to prioritize self-care and independence, reminding you that maintaining your sense of self is critical even within a relationship.
If you are asking about an ex, the Nine of Pentacles reversed as an action means reflecting on the ways the relationship may have impacted your independence and taking steps to regain it. This suggests a need for introspection to understand how your past relationship might have affected your self-sufficiency. The card encourages you to take steps towards rebuilding your personal autonomy and re-establishing your individual identity.
If you are asking about career and financial matters, the Nine of Pentacles reversed as an action means reassessing your financial independence and perhaps making changes to improve your financial situation. This card may indicate a dependence on a certain job or financial situation that is not serving you well. It encourages a careful review of your financial circumstances and a commitment to make necessary changes to improve your fiscal autonomy and stability.
